What to Look for in Crypto Telegram Groups?
When searching for the best crypto telegram groups in Vietnam, you’ll want to ensure they have a good reputation. Look for groups that offer a mix of experienced analysts and active discussion. A vibrant community will often be more insightful than a quiet one.
